How long does a blepharoplasty procedure (upper lids or both upper/lower)usually take? what is the recovery period typically like?

Blepharoplasty: An upper blepharoplasty usually takes about one and a half hours, while they four lid blepharoplasty usually takes about three hours. The majority of the recovery is within the first week with bruising, swelling, and discomfort. After a week, things steadily improve.
